Caprese Salad
This traditional caprese salad is a blend of ripe tomatoes, fresh mozzarella, basil, olive oil and seasonings, all drizzled with balsamic glaze. A classic summer salad that is a must-have at any picnic or gathering!

Ingredients
- 5 cups tomatoes cut into bite sized pieces
- 1 1/4 cups small mozzarella balls such as ciliegine
- 1/2 cup Small basil leaves
- 3 tablespoons olive oil
- salt and pepper to taste
- 2 tablespoons balsamic glaze
Instructions
- Place the tomatoes, mozzarella balls and basil leaves in a large bowl.
- In a small bowl whisk together the olive oil, salt and pepper.
- Pour the olive oil over the tomato mixture and toss gently to coat.
- Drizzle the balsamic glaze over the salad, then serve immediately.

Notes
- You can use vine ripened tomatoes, heirloom tomatoes, cherry tomatoes, Campari tomatoes or Roma tomatoes for this recipe. Choose whatever is in season and fresh.
- I like to use whole small basil leaves, but you can chop your basil if you prefer.
- I use small mozzarella balls known as ciliegine, they come packed in tubs of water in the deli section. You can also dice a ball of fresh mozzarella into cubes.
- Balsamic glaze is a thickened balsamic vinegar with a richer, more complex taste. You can find this glaze at most grocery stores near the vinegars or salad dressings.
